Language. Writing. Philology
This book is a collection of important articles by Professor Nguyễn Quang Hồng on linguistics, grammatology, and philology over the past 40 years, carefully selected and refined. The monograph is divided into two major sections: (1) Linguistics and Vietnamese Language Studies and (2) Philology and Hán-Nôm Studies The monograph addresses many significant issues in linguistics, such as distinguishing language types, standardizing Vietnamese pronunciation, analyzing syllable structure, and studying the Nôm script, among others. Not only does this work summarize and cover the key research areas of Professor Nguyễn Quang Hồng, but it also serves as a foundation for future interdisciplinary studies, encouraging the exploration of new questions and further development in the field.
